The MS5840-02BA is a digital OEM sensor that measures high-resolution absolute pressure. The sensor is matched and outputs the measured values as digital output signals via an I2C interface.
The reflow-capable sensor is designed for the pressure range of 10 – 2,000 mbar and is media-protected with a gel coating. In addition to the pressure, the pressure sensor measures the temperature from -20 to 85 °C.
The pressure sensor MS5840-02BA consists of a piezoresistive pressure measuring cell and an amplifier A/D interface IC, which are built on a ceramic substrate (3.3 x 3.3 x 1.7 mm³). The metal attachment protects the electronic components, facilitates O-ring assembly and makes the sensor water-resistant. The sensor converts the measured pressure- and temperature-dependent signal of the measuring cell into a 16bit data code. In addition, 6 individual coefficients are stored in the sensor, which allow the highly accurate software correction for pressure and temperature measurement by an external microprocessor. The I²C interface is used for serial communication with the microprocessor.
The sensor is designed for applications with a digital system environment. Since a processor already exists here at the system level, it can be used for the simple calculation of the current pressure and temperature values.

Features
- Pressure range: 10 – 2’000 mbar absolute
- Temperature range: -20 .. + 85 °C
- Resolution pressure: 0.016 mbar
- Resolution Temperature: 0.002 °C
- Supply voltage 1.5 – 3.6 V
- Low power consumption: 0.6 μA (standby <0.1 μA)
- I2C interface
- Ceramic substrate with metal cap: 3.3 x 3.3 x 1.7 mm
- RoHS and REACH compatible
